The Kamakhya Temple, located in Guwahati, Assam, is one of the oldest and most revered Shakti Peethas in India, dedicated to Goddess Kamakhya, representing fertility and femininity. Pilgrims visit not only for worship but also to immerse themselves in the rich mythology surrounding the temple, believed to be the seat of divine power since ancient times.
